Davis Productivity Awards
Since 1989, the Prudential Davis Productivity Awards Program has recognized public employees for their continuing creativity, skill, and dedication in working to improve services to Floridians.

The 2013 awards competition attracted 468 nominations from Florida’s state agencies for innovations and productivity improvements worth $514 million in cost savings, cost avoidances and increased revenue for state government. The Florida Department of Health submitted a total of 59 nominations and all were chosen as winners!
